On Mon, Dec 20, 2010 at 03:37:34PM +0800, Xulei wrote:
quoted
Currently I2C_MPC supports 32bit system only, then this
modification makes it support 32bit and 64bit system both.
=20
Signed-off-by: Xulei <redacted>
=20
This been build or run tested?
=20
Yes, Any issues with me applying this via the powerpc.git tree?
=20
I'm concerned about the fact that we have to have two defines to
declare code that is 32-bit and 64-bit clean.  Technically speaking,
all drivers should work in both environments.  It seems silly to have
"PPC32 || PPC64" for everything.  Isn't there a generic "PPC" config
option that covers this?
There is, I'll post a new patch that uses it.
